wendy i need to know what vents you are talking about. if its the defrost/vent/floor then the vacuum line is going to come from the engine and go over to the right hand fender. there is going to be a vacuum chamber on the right fender. now i was just working on the ford version and this is where everything was located. if its the hot/cold door it is NOT vacuum operated and that servo is mounted on the interior box most likely right above the transmission hump
